Nestlé began trading and distributing its products in the Central and West African Region in 1957, starting in Ghana under the name ‘Nestlé’s Products Ltd’. The Company then established its foothold in Nigeria and in Côte d’Ivoire in 1959, followed by Senegal in 1961, before spreading to neighbouring countries
Nestle Nigeria Plc is a Nigeria-based company engaged in the manufacturing, marketing and distribution of food products including purified water throughout the country and West Africa. The Company operates in two business segments: food and beverages. Its food segment includes the production and sale of Maggi, Cerelac, Nutrend, Nan, Lactogen and Golden Morn. Its beverages segment includes the production and sale of Milo, Milo Ready to Drink, Chocomilo, Nido, Nescafe and Nestle Pure Life. The Company explores the use of local raw materials in its production processes and has introduced the use of locally produced items, such as soya bean, maize, cocoa, palm olein and sorghum in a number of its products. It substituted imported corn starch with locally produced cassava starch as a recent development. The Company’s products are distributed through key outlets that are spread across the whole country.
